由于液晶显示器中间隔子的均匀性影响着对比度、色调变化等性能,因此,本文对液晶显示屏间隔子均匀性的检测方法进行了研究。首先分别利用干喷和湿喷法制备了对应的液晶盒,然后采用偏光显徽镜研究了所制备液晶显示屏间隔子的分布特性。研究发现,正常情况下,液晶盒内间隔子最小距离接近20μm,最大距离超过100μm;间隔子分布不良的主要缺陷为间隔子团聚;在实验室条件下,干喷法间隔子团聚比较严重,湿喷法基本上无此现象。所以,利用偏光干涉法,通过调节偏光显徽镜上下偏光片的相对角度,可以在不破坏液晶显示屏的前提下直接观察到其内部的间隔子及间隔子的分布情况。文中还分析了利用偏光干涉检验间隔子均匀性的原理。

In liquid crystal display,the uniformity of spacers influences contrast degree and color tone change,et al.Thus,the test method of uniformity of spacers in LCD is researched in this paper. Firstly,the liquid crystal cells are made by using dry spray method and wet spray method,then the distribution character of spacers is studied by using the polarizing microscope.It is found that,in nor-mal case,the least distance of spacers in LCD is close to 20μm and the largest distance exceeds 100μm.The cluster of spacers is the main defect which leads to badly distribute.Under laboratory condi-tions,the cluster of spacers is more serious by using dry spray method but this phenomenon doesn’t exist basically by using wet spray method.Therefore,by using the way of polarization interference and through adj usting the relative angle of up and down polarized plates of the polarizing microscope, the spacers and distribution of spacers can be directly observed without destroying the LCD.The prin-ciple of the spacers uniformity tested by using polarization interference is also analyzed.
